“Woman” or “Wife” in Japanese kanji, and the Stroke Order and Meanings of Kanji “婦”
Japanese Jouyou-kanji “婦” means “Women”, “Adult female” or “Married woman” etc.
Jouyou Kanji “婦”
Jouyou Kanji “婦” Stroke Order
Stroke # |
11 Strokes |
On-Yomi |
ふ(fu) |
Kun-Yomi |
よめ(yome) |
おんな(onna) |
Meanings |
Wife |
Son’s wife |
Woman |
Kanji words which contain Kanji “婦”, and their meanings
Words |
Meanings |
婦警(ふけい-fu ke i) |
Policewoman, Female police officer |
婦女(ふじょ-fu jo) |
Women, Adult female |
婦女子(ふじょし-fu jo shi) |
Women and children |
婦人(ふじん-fu ji n) |
Woman, Lady, Married woman, Adult female |
婦人運動(ふじんうんどう-fu ji n u n do u) |
Women’s movement, Women’s Liberation |
婦人会(ふじんかい-fu ji n ka i) |
Women’s association, Ladies’ society |
婦長(ふちょう-fu cho u) |
Housekeeping matron, Chief nurse, Head nurse |
婦道(ふどう-fu do u) |
Woman’s duties |
婦徳(ふとく-fu to ku) |
Woman’s virtues |
家婦(かふ-ka fu) |
Home manager, Housewife, Mistress (of the house) |
寡婦(かふ-ka fu) |
Widow, Divorced woman not remarried, Unmarried woman |
看護婦(かんごふ-ka n go fu) |
(Female) nurse |
産婦(さんぷ-sa n pu) |
Woman in childbirth, Woman who is just about to give birth, Woman who has just given birth |
主婦(しゅふ-shu fu) |
Housewife, Mistress (of the house), Homemaker |
新婦(しんぷ-shi n pu) |
Bride |
